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of artificial quartz stone technology, specifically to a high-temperature printing device for artificial quartz stone. Background Technology

[0002] Artificial quartz stone is a new type of artificially synthesized stone that is widely used in building decoration and other fields. High-temperature printing is a technique used to print patterns, text or images on the surface of various materials, and it is also widely used in the decorative processing of materials such as artificial quartz stone.

[0003] However, existing technologies still have the following problems:

[0004] Firstly, in the existing high-temperature printing equipment for artificial quartz stone, some equipment lacks an adaptive mechanism for uneven board surfaces. The printing board is often pressed down in a fixed manner, which makes it difficult to closely fit the undulations of the board surface, resulting in uneven pressure and heating of the pattern, and frequent quality problems such as blurred patterns and missing prints.

[0005] Secondly, in the existing high-temperature printing equipment for artificial quartz stone, most traditional equipment has poor flexibility in the board fixing structure. The position of the clamping rod is mostly fixed or can only be manually fine-tuned, making it difficult to quickly and accurately adapt to artificial quartz stone boards of different sizes. When facing diverse product demands, the operation is cumbersome and the equipment has poor compatibility, which greatly affects production efficiency and product quality.

[0021] Example: Figure 1-4As shown, this utility model provides a high-temperature printing device for artificial quartz stone, including a base plate 1, which serves as the basic support structure for the entire device. It is made of high-strength Q345 steel. A bracket 2 and a carrier plate 4 are fixedly mounted on the upper surface of the base plate 1. Transmission components 3 are symmetrically fixed on both sides of the upper surface of the base plate 1. The transmission components 3 consist of multiple transmission rollers arranged in an orderly manner. These transmission rollers rotate synchronously via a chain or synchronous belt driven by a motor. The artificial quartz stone slab is placed on the transmission rollers. Driven by the motor, the transmission rollers rotate, smoothly transporting the slab to the designated position, ensuring... To ensure the continuity of the printing process, the transmission component 3 is a mature existing technology, so it will not be described in detail. A cylinder 21 is fixedly installed on the upper surface of the support 2, and the output end of the cylinder 21 passes through the support 2 and is fixedly installed on the lifting plate 22. Limiting posts 25 are symmetrically fixed on the upper surface of the lifting plate 22, and the limiting posts 25 pass through the support 2. A mounting frame 23 is detachably installed on the lower side of the lifting plate 22. Side plates 24 are symmetrically fixed on both sides of the mounting frame 23, and the side plates 24 are connected to the lifting plate 22 by bolts. Several bolt slots are symmetrically opened on both sides of the lifting plate 22. A telescopic plate 26 is provided on the lower side of the mounting frame 23. A heating plate 27 is fixedly mounted on the lower surface of the telescopic plate 26, and a heating plate 28 is fixedly mounted on the lower surface of the heating plate 27. A printing plate 29 is detachably mounted on the lower surface of the heating plate 28. The heating assembly consists of the heating plate 27, the heating plate 28, and the printing plate 29. The heating plate 27 contains a nickel-chromium alloy heating wire. The temperature is precisely controlled by a temperature controller, and the heat is conducted to the copper plate heating plate 28 below. The heating plate 28 then efficiently transfers the heat to the printing plate 29, bringing it to a suitable high temperature for printing. The internal principle of the heating assembly is as follows. As is well known to relevant technical personnel, it will not be elaborated further. First, the artificial quartz stone slab to be printed is placed on the transmission component 3. The transmission component 3 is started, and the artificial quartz stone slab is smoothly transported to the designated position above the carrier plate 4. The equipment is started, and the cylinder 21 starts to operate. Its output end pushes the lifting plate 22 to move downward. During the descent of the lifting plate 22, the limit column 25 plays a guiding role to ensure that the lifting plate 22 descends smoothly. As the lifting plate 22 descends, the mounting frame 23 and the heating plate 27, heating plate 28 and printing plate 29 below also descend together.

[0022] Support bolts 210 are symmetrically fixed on the upper surface of the telescopic plate 26, and the upper end of the support bolts 210 penetrates the mounting frame 23. In the natural state when printing is not in progress, the upper disc part of the support bolt 210 contacts the upper surface of the mounting frame 23, supporting the telescopic plate 26 inside the telescopic plate 26 and reducing wear on the spring 211. The outer surface of the support bolt 210 is fitted with the spring 211, and the upper and lower ends of the spring 211 are fixedly connected to the mounting frame 23 and the telescopic plate 26, respectively. At this time, the heating element in the heating plate 27 starts to work, and the heating plate 28 transfers heat to the printing plate 29, so that it reaches a suitable high temperature for printing. Before the printing plate 29 comes into contact with the quartz stone slab... The spring 211 on the telescopic plate 26 is in its natural state. When the printing plate 29 comes into contact with the quartz stone slab, due to the resistance of the slab surface, the telescopic plate 26 will move upward relative to the mounting frame 23, compressing the spring 211, thereby enabling the printing plate 29 to fit more tightly against the surface of the quartz stone slab, ensuring the printing effect. Under the combined action of high temperature and pressure, the pattern on the printing plate 29 is printed onto the surface of the artificial quartz stone slab. After the printing is completed, the output end of the cylinder 21 retracts, driving the lifting plate 22 to rise, and the printing plate 29 leaves the quartz stone slab. After that, the transmission component 3 starts again, transporting the printed artificial quartz stone slab to the subsequent processing area or the discharge position.

[0023] The upper surface of the printing plate 29 is symmetrically fixed with clamping plates 212 on both sides, and the clamping plates 212 are clamped on the heating plate 28. The clamping plates 212 and the heating plate 28 are connected by bolts. Before printing, a suitable printing plate 29 is selected according to the printing requirements. With the help of the bolt connection between the clamping plates 212 and the heating plate 28, the printing plate 29 is installed under the heating plate 28. The printing plate 29 is connected to the heating plate 28 by bolts through the clamping plates 212. This detachable connection method makes it simple and convenient to operate when it is necessary to change the printing plate with different patterns. It can quickly adapt to different printing requirements and improve the versatility and production efficiency of the equipment.

[0024] The upper surface of the carrier plate 4 is symmetrically provided with clamping rods 41 on both sides. A locking block 47 is fixedly provided on the lower surface of the clamping rods 41 and is locked onto the carrier plate 4. The upper surface of the base plate 1 is symmetrically provided with upright plates 42 on both sides. An electric push rod 43 is fixedly provided on the inner side of the upright plate 42. A mounting plate 44 is fixedly provided at the output end of the electric push rod 43, and the mounting plate 44 is connected to the clamping rods 41 by bolts. A stop block 45 is provided on the inner side of the clamping rods 41. The L-shaped structure formed by the stop block 45 and the clamping rods 41 can clamp the artificial quartz stone transmitted to the carrier plate 4. An mounting strip 46 is fixedly provided on the upper surface of the stop block 45, and the mounting strip 46 is used in conjunction with the corresponding clamping rod 41 by bolts. Several bolt grooves for use with bolts are opened on one side of the upper surface of the clamping rod 41. By installing baffles 45 at different bolt slot positions, the position of the clamped quartz stone relative to the printing plate 29 can be adjusted, thereby completing the adjustment of the printing position and smoothly transporting the artificial quartz stone slab to the designated position above the carrier plate 4. At this time, by adjusting the position of the clamping rod 41, the mounting plate 44 is pushed by the electric push rod 43, so that the clamping rod 41 clamps and fixes the quartz stone slab. The position of the clamping rod 41 on the carrier plate 4 is controlled by the electric push rod 43, and the clamping rod 41 is connected to the mounting plate 44 and the baffle 45 to the clamping rod 41 by bolts. This design can flexibly adjust the position and clamping force of the clamping rod 41 according to the artificial quartz stone slabs of different sizes, which can adapt to the printing needs of various specifications of slabs and improve the compatibility of the equipment with different products.
